A termite barrier works by developing a treated zone around the perimeter of a structure that termites can not go through without being impacted. Unlike older repellent treatments that just pushed termites away to discover another entry point, modern-day non repellent termiticides utilized in a Termite Barrier Queanbeyan system are developed so that termites pick up a small dose of the active ingredient without finding it. As termites move through the nest grooming and feeding one another, the compound spreads out naturally, eventually affecting the wider colony rather than simply the pests that take place to cross the cured zone. This method tends to be much more reliable than older approaches, using homeowners an authentic decrease in colony numbers rather than merely rerouting termites elsewhere on the property.

Physical termite barriers include an extra level of defense and are often installed during new builds or substantial remodels. These services employ robust products like stainless‑steel screens or specifically sized particles that termites can not physically pass through or munch through. Paired with chemical soil treatments, a physical barrier delivers a thorough defense strategy that covers both new building and continuous maintenance. Throughout the area, builders are increasingly mandated to include some form of termite control into their tasks here to fulfill building‑code requirements, turning barriers into a basic part instead of an optional addition for numerous new homes in Queanbeyan.

When retrofitting a Termite Barrier Queanbeyan system on an existing building, the work usually entails digging a trench around the foundation, drilling through concrete footings or slabs as needed, and spreading out the chosen treatment uniformly around the whole boundary. This job calls for specialized tools and a solid grasp of the regional soil conditions, because sandy or heavy‑clay soils can influence how the product spreads and the length of time it stays effective. Employing a licensed pest‑control professional ensures the barrier is set up correctly the first time, because any gaps or missed out on areas could leave the property exposed in spite of the investment currently made.

The efficiency of a termite barrier gradually depends upon appropriate maintenance. Activities such as landscaping, adding flower beds, modifying drain, or perhaps intense rain can jeopardize the cured location's stability. Homeowners must document where barriers are placed and notify their pest‑control service before any nearby landscaping or construction. Scheduled inspections generally once a year enable technicians to identify and fix any gaps before termites can exploit them.
